Fridays Banter

Posted by The Sleepy Sloth On Friday, April 23, 2010 0 comments
Good News:
Walt Disney Studios have announced that there will be a sequel to Monsters, Inc. and the tentative release date is November 16th, 2012. It will most likely be in 3D. With this news, you might want to keep your eyes peeled the next time you watch a Pixar movie. They love to introduce new characters for their films by "hiding" them in their other productions.

Bad News:
Surprise, surprise! The Last Airbender is also going to rob people of their money by jumping aboard the 3D train. Even though they just made this decision, the movies release date has not changed. It will still be out on July 2nd. One more reason not to go watch this movie.

The "I-don't-know-where-this-goes" news:
Remember the odd green poster I shared not too long ago? It was the Green Hornet. Well the movie has been pushed back from December 22nd to January 14th. Not only that, but the movie will be converted to 3D. I really don't know what to say about this one. Pushing the release was probably a good idea since 'Tron: Legacy' will probably in all likelihood come out tops in December. Besides, apparently Sony execs didn't even like their own poster(the one I posted the link to). I highly doubt converting it to 3D will be a good idea. Maybe the 3D hype will die out by then. There has also been doubts over the casting of Seth Rogen in the main role as the movie is supposed to be more action based.

Bond 23 thrown into doubt

Posted by The Sleepy Sloth On Wednesday, April 21, 2010 0 comments
Well its been "delayed indefinitely". Why? Because MGM studios are having major financial issues. Heres the statement:
"Due to the continuing uncertainty surrounding the future of MGM and the failure to close a sale of the studio, we have suspended development on 'Bond 23' indefinitely. We do not know when development will resume and do not have a date for the release of 'Bond 23,'" stated Michael G Wilson and Barbara Broccoli jointly."


So basically what this means is either it'll be back on when the studio gets taken over or this might be the end of Bond. Not too long ago, The Hobbit was also thrown into doubt but director Peter Jackson has come out and said they will begin shooting somewhere around late September.
